Precision Capital Management submits: “What is the best time of day to go long or short?  The answer shifts over time, but there are some recent trends to consider.  Above is a chart of SPY from the beginning of the March rally, with various time segments of the day in different colors.  Since the beginning of October, the opening hour (yellow) has been very bullish, while 10:30 am to 12:00 pm EDT (light orange) has been very bearish.  The best time to be long?  From the close to the open.  For a daily map of what to expect in the equities markets, visit our website.” (Source: Precision Capital Management)
